Haiku is primarily designed as a user-friendly desktop operating system with a focus on simplicity and ease of use, while OpenBSD is a security-focused operating system aimed at server and network environments. OpenBSD offers robust security features and a strong networking stack, making it suitable for high-security applications, whereas Haiku is better suited for users seeking a modern desktop experience.
